gpt4 book ai didi

java - 谷歌应用引擎静态 IP

转载 作者:行者123 更新时间:2023-11-30 06:55:07 25 4
gpt4 key购买 nike

我有一个 GAE 项目,我想向外部服务器发出请求。服务器需要将 IP 地址列入白名单,但 GAE 使用动态 IP 地址并且列表太长。我一直在寻找 2 个选项:

<强>1。将 GAE 项目移至 Compute Engine

我对此最担心的是将项目移至 Compute Engine 所需的时间。到目前为止,我们一直在免费使用 App Engine,我们希望避免额外费用。

<强>2。使用我们的域发出请求

我们可以自己将 IP 列入白名单并接收来自 GAE 项目的请求到我们的域,然后从域的静态主机 IP 本身向他们的服务器发出请求。

对于此选项,我还想知道将域转移到 GAE 是否有任何优势。 GAE 通过转移域发出的请求是否会通过该域的 IP 发出?

注意:

这主要是基于假设,我对网络非常缺乏经验,所以如果有什么可以更好地表达的,请告诉我。我试图在网上搜索一种方法来执行此操作,但无法获得满意的答案。

最佳答案

在此上下文中您无需考虑域,因为您将 IP 列入白名单,而不是域。并且没有必要移动整个项目,您只需移动提出此请求的部分。

只需在任何具有静态 IP 的服务器上创建一个代理,例如 Google Compute 上的微型实例,并通过该服务器处理所有请求。

据我了解,您对同一个外部服务器发出所有请求,对吗?在这种情况下,它可能会更简单。您不需要安装功能齐全的代理,只需在微型实例上安装 Nginx(当然,使用 SSL 和一些身份验证),它将代理所有请求到目标服务器。

关于java - 谷歌应用引擎静态 IP,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/35697617/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com